Kindergarten
The Kindergarten curriculum at St. Mary of the Hills School aims at balancing relaxed play with structured work times that meet their academic, spiritual, social and emotional needs. Working in centers throughout the classroom provides each child with the opportunity to explore and be challenged in areas such as reading, writing, math, science, social studies and art. Students are also introduced to basic vocabulary in Spanish using games, songs, and hands-on activities.
First Grade
Our focus is on interrelated skills including language, comprehension, critical thinking, mathematics, problem-solving, and writing. Through the use of Wilson Foundations instruction and Open Court Reading, our students learn how to effectively gather information, apply it, and then use this information as the basis for new skills such as inference, analyzing, and critical thinking. We provide challenging and creative experiences that allow students to work individually and in groups. The Religion curriculum supplies a balance of Scripture, doctrine, and morality. It also includes the Church as a community and emphasizes celebrations. Vocabulary used in common prayers is discussed, and students learn the meaning behind each prayer.
